A Virtual Nightmare, known as The Unknown Challenger - The Giant Mobile Fortress Surfaces! in the Japanese version, is the 98th episode of the Yu-Gi-Oh! television series. It is the Season 3 premiere, as well as the beginning of the Virtual World arc.

Before the Battle City semi-finals can commence, Seto Kaiba's blimp is suddenly commandeered by a mysterious boy named Noah, who seems to know Seto personally and reveals that he has forged an alliance with Seto's old foes, the Big Five.

Summary

The KaibaCorp blimp is en route to KaibaCorp Island (Alcatraz in the Japanese Version) when it suddenly changes course to a fortress that is run by a mysterious boy named Noah. The blimp docks inside the fortress and is locked down by magnetic anchors.

While inside the fortress, Seto Kaiba, Yugi Muto and the rest of the group encounter some old foes — KaibaCorp's former Board of Directors, The Big Five, who inform them that they are now part of Noah's Virtual World after their last battle with Seto and Yugi had destroyed their bodies when "Five-Headed Dragon" was also destroyed (at the end of the Legendary Heroes mini-arc).

Now, they propose a challenge to Yugi, Kaiba and the rest of the group: In order to escape from Noah's Virtual World, The Big Five each need to be in possession of a body and offer each of them a challenge to Duel. If any of them lose a Duel to one of The Big Five, that person will gain control of their body.

They explain the new Deck Master system to the group by having them watch a virtual Duel between Seto and "Total Defense Shogun", finishing with the rule of an automatic loss if the Deck Master you choose is destroyed. And, to even the odds in their favor, The Big Five declare that they will be Dueling everyone currently present before them.
